This video from Active Self Protection, featuring John Correia, analyzes a self-defense incident in Sterling Heights, Michigan. It emphasizes the critical importance of situational awareness in transitional spaces and advocates for using a vehicle as a primary means of escape rather than engaging in a gunfight from a compromised position. The instruction also covers essential post-incident medical advice, stressing the need to head directly to a trauma center and call 911.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the key self-defense lessons from the Michigan shooting incident?

The primary lessons emphasize heightened situational awareness in transitional spaces like parked cars and prioritizing vehicle escape over engaging in a gunfight from a disadvantaged position. Immediate medical attention at a trauma center is also crucial.

How important is situational awareness in self-defense?

Situational awareness is paramount, especially in transitional spaces. Recognizing potential threats early, like a hostile vehicle, can provide the critical time needed to react defensively and avoid an ambush situation.

What is the recommended tactical response when ambushed in a vehicle?

The recommended response is to use the vehicle to accelerate and escape the danger zone. Engaging in a firearm exchange from within a vehicle is generally a less favorable tactic compared to a strategic retreat.

What medical advice is given after being shot?

After being shot, proceed directly to the nearest trauma center. It's advised to call 911 while driving and to have pre-planned knowledge of emergency room locations.
